🛑 IMPORTANT INFO REGARDING TVE STEER AND COMMERCIAL HEIFER ENTRIES 🛑

Entries are now open for Commercial Heifers, Market Steers, and Calf Scramble at tve.fairwire.com.

Tag in is May 16th from 6:30am-10:00am.

Please review the following important information carefully:

• Everyone must create a new account each year; accounts do not roll over from previous years.
• All entry information must be entered under the exhibitor’s name, not the parent’s, with the exception of the email address and phone number.
• Please use an email address that is checked regularly, as this will be our primary form of communication.
• Please provide a daytime phone number where someone can be reached during business hours in case there are issues with entries.
• The entry deadline without a $35 late fee per animal is Wednesday, May 13. Entries will reopen afterward with the late fee applied.
• All in-county forms must be uploaded to the Dropbox prior to tag-in. No hand-delivered forms will be accepted.
• All off-premises forms must also be uploaded to the Dropbox.
• All heifers must be bangs vaccinated prior to tag-in — NO exceptions — and must weigh between 400–800 lbs.
• All steers must be cut or banded prior to tag-in — NO exceptions.

✨Ag Adventure Day✨

Now that the dust has settled from Cleveland, we wanted to take a moment to highlight our annual Ag Adventure Day!

Ag Adventure Day was a huge hit with our Hardin Elementary 3rd graders!

Students stepped into the exciting world of agriculture through fun, hands-on activities. From riding horses and making their own welds to assembling beautiful mini flower bouquets, they got a firsthand look at the amazing work that goes into farming, gardening, and caring for animals.

This day was all about learning by doing-and we loved seeing their faces light up with curiosity and joy!
